@charset "gb2312";
/* CSS Document */

* {
    margin: 0;
    padding: 0;
}

html,
body,
menu,
ul,
ol,
li,
div,
form,
h1,
h2,
h3,
h4,
h5,
h6,
img,
a img,
input,
button,
textarea,
fieldset,
p,
dd {
    padding: 0;
    margin: 0;
    border: 0
}

body {
    color: #333;
    font-size: 14px;
    font-size: 18px\9;
    line-height: 1.5;
    word-wrap: break-word;
    font-family: "Helvetica Neue", Helvetica, Arial, sans-serif;
    background: #fff !important;
}

ul,
ol,
li {
    list-style: none
}

html {
    -ms-text-size-adjust: 100%;
    -webkit-text-size-adjust: 100%
}

h1,
h2,
h3,
h4,
h5,
h6,
b,
i,
em {
    font-weight: normal;
    font-style: normal
}

input[type="text"],
input[type="password"],
input[type="button"],
input[type="submit"],
textarea {
    -webkit-appearance: none;
    border-radius: 0
}

a {
    text-decoration: none;
    display: inline-block;
}

img {
    -webkit-transform: scale(1) rotate(0) translate3d(0, 0, 0);
    transform: scale(1) rotate(0) translate3d(0, 0, 0);
    display: block;
}

@media screen and (min-width: 751px) {
    .aglin {
        max-width: 150px;
    }
    .aglin h1 {
        font-size: 18px;
        line-height: 24px;
    }
    .aglin img {
        width: 34px;
    }
    .icon-sousu-,
    .icon-denglu,
    .icon-nav,
    .icon-arrow {
        font-size: 22px;
    }
    .HotSearch {
        height: 66px;
    }
    .HotSearch span {
        float: left;
        font-size: 24px;
        line-height: 70px;
    }
    .HotSearch a {
        font-size: 24px;
        padding: 7px 20px;
        border-radius: 50px;
        line-height: 24px;
        margin-top: 16px;
    }
    .HotSearch ul li {
        line-height: 70px;
    }
    .hide-scroll,
    .t_content,
    .t_content li {
        height: 320px !important;
    }
    #slider2 .mui-slider-item,
    .swiper-container {
        /*height: 335px !important;*/
    }
    #slider2 .mui-slider-title,
    .swiper-slide p {
        font-size: 28px !important;
        line-height: 48px;
    }
    .swiper-container-horizontal>.swiper-pagination-bullets,
    .swiper-pagination-custom,
    .swiper-pagination-fraction {
        bottom: 16px !important;
        right: 16px !important;
    }
    #slider2 .mui-slider-indicator .mui-indicator {
        width: 10px;
        height: 10px;
        margin: 0px 10px 0px 0px;
    }
    #slider2 .mui-slider-title {
        line-height: 50px;
    }
    .t_content li .text {
        font: 28px/48px Microsoft YaHei !important;
        padding-left: 23px;
    }
    .hover_list {
        width: auto;
        right: 6px;
        bottom: 15px;
    }
    .hover_list li {
        width: 12px;
        height: 12px;
        margin-right: 15px;
    }
    .nav2018 li a {
        width: 88px !important;
        height: 88px !important;
        border-radius: 88px !important;
    }
    .nav2018 li a i {
        line-height: 88px;
        font-size: 44px;
        color: #fff !important;
    }
    .nav2018 .nav9 img {
        width: 44px;
        margin: 25px 23px;
    }
    .nav2018 .nav10 img {
        width: 40px;
        margin: 20px 24px;
    }
    .nav2018 li p {
        font-size: 24px;
        margin-top: 17px !important;
    }
    .nav2018 li {
        margin-top: 32px;
    }
    .mui-slider {
        margin-top: 17px !important;
    }
    .focus {
        margin: 40px 0 40px 0;
        height: 24px;
    }
    .focus i {
        font-size: 24px;
        line-height: 24px;
    }
    .focus img {
        width: 120px;
    }
    .focus a {
        color: #333;
        font-size: 24px;
        line-height: 24px;
        top: 0;
    }
    .focus .bd {
        height: 24px;
        margin-top: 2px;
    }
    .focus li {
        height: 24px;
        margin-left: 16px;
    }
    .tlt span {
        font-size: 32px;
        margin-left: 10px;
    }
    .icon-baobao {
        font-size: 38px !important;
    }
    .tlt i {
        font-size: 32px;
    }
    .tlt {
        margin-top: 47px;
    }
    .main .mui-control-item {
        font-size: 28px;
    }
    .main .mui-control-item.mui-active {
        height: 50px !important;
        line-height: 48px !important;
    }
    .main .mui-control-item {
        height: 50px !important;
        line-height: 48px !important;
    }
    .main .mui-control-item {
        /*padding: 0 4% !important;*/
    }
    .mui-active hr {
        height: 2px;
    }
    .busy-list h3 {
        font: 28px/48px "微软雅黑";
        height: 10rem !important;
    }
    .news_hot_txt2 h3 {
        height: 5.5rem !important;
    }
    .news_hot_txt2 p {
        height: 4.45rem;
    }
    .news_hot_Img,
    .news2 ul li a {
        height: 193px;
    }
    .news_hot_txt dd {
        font-size: 24px;
    }
    .busy-list li {
        padding-top: 30px;
        padding-bottom: 30px;
        margin-bottom: 1px;
        height: auto !important;
    }
    .hr_c {
        height: 105px;
        line-height: 70px;
        font-size: 28px;
    }
    .hr_c i {
        font-size: 30px;
        margin-right: 10px;
    }
    .banner_add {
        margin: 25px auto;
    }
    .join_bg a:nth-child(1) {
        height: 204px;
    }
    .join_bg a:last-child {
        font-size: 24px !important;
        line-height: 50px !important;
        /*line-height: 50px !important;
		height: 50px !important;*/
    }
    .nav_news_tk2 ul li p {
        font-size: 24px;
    }
    .news_hot_txt2 span,
    .news_hot_txt span,
    .ladies,
    .nan,
    .kids,
    .neiyi {
        font-size: 24px;
        line-height: 24px !important;
    }
    .business span a {
        font-size: 24px;
        padding: 4px 13px;
    }
    .fashion_logo,
    .fashion_hot_txt a:nth-child(1) {
        width: 94px;
        height: 94px;
    }
    .fashion .mui-slider-item a:nth-child(2),
    .business ul li a:nth-child(2) {
        height: 200px;
    }
    .fashion li {
        padding-top: 30px;
        padding-bottom: 30px;
    }
    .fashion_hot_txt h3 a,
    .fashion_hot_txt span {
        font-size: 28px;
        height: 44px;
        line-height: 44px;
    }
    .fashion_hot_txt h3 {
        width: 340px;
        height: 44px
    }
    .fashion_hot_txt a:nth-child(4) {
        font-size: 24px;
        height: 70px;
        line-height: 70px;
    }
    .business_hot_txt,
    .fashion_hot_txt {
        margin-top: 10px;
        height: auto !important;
    }
    .footer span {
        font-size: 24px;
        height: 24px;
        line-height: 24px;
    }
    .weixin {
        padding: 65px 25px;
    }
    .footer i {
        margin-right: 16px;
        font-size: 24px;
    }
    .contact {
        padding: 48px 0;
    }
    .contact a {
        font: bold 32px/44px "Microsoft YaHei";
    }
    .contact p a {
        font-size: 28px;
        line-height: 80px;
    }
    .popup_nav {
        top: -1080px;
        padding: 0px 50px;
        font-size: 28px;
        padding-bottom: 3%;
        left: 50%;
        margin-left: -375px;
    }
    .popupnav a {
        font-size: 28px !important;
    }
    .popupnav .mui-active {
        height: 56px !important;
        line-height: 56px !important;
    }
    .popup_nav h3 {
        font-size: 32px;
        line-height: 110px;
    }
    .popup_nav ul li {
        height: 70px;
        line-height: 70px;
    }
    .popup_close {
        font-size: 48px !important;
    }
    .add_left .add_list:nth-child(1) {
        height: 327px;
    }
    .add .add_list {
        height: 160px;
    }
    .list span {
        font-size: 14px !important;
        margin-left: 15px;
    }
    .box .nav_tk2 {
        line-height: 72px;
    }
    .nav_tk2 i {
        width: 72px;
        font-size: 72px;
    }
    .nav_tk2 span {
        font-size: 28px;
        line-height: 36px;
        height: 70px;
        margin-left: 12px;
    }
    .HotSearch ul {
        height: 70px;
    }
    #Div7 .busy-list h3 {
        height: 8rem !important;
    }
    #Div7 .news_hot_txt span {
        height: 30px;
    }
    .news_hot_txt i {
        font-size: 20px;
    }
    #Div7 ins {
        margin-top: 12px;
    }
    .news2 .busy-list p a {
        font-size: 24px;
    }
    .icon-didian3 {
        font-size: 22px !important;
    }
    .box hr {
        height: 36px;
        top: 18px;
    }
    .att_head {
        /*height: 252px;*/
        padding-top: 45px;
        padding-bottom: 45px;
    }
    .att_head .icon-left {
        font-size: 44px;
        line-height: 80px;
    }
    .search_box {
        width: 90%;
        height: 80px;
        border-radius: 80px;
    }
    .search_box input {
        font-size: 28px;
        line-height: 40px;
        height: 80px;
        padding: 20px 30px 20px 10px;
    }
    .search_box i {
        font-size: 32px !important;
        line-height: 80px;
    }
    .search_box .icon-arrow-down {
        line-height: 95px !important;
    }
    .search_btn {
        /* margin-top: 32px; */
        width: 130px;
        height: 80px;
        border-radius: 40px 0 0 40px;
    }
    .search_btn span {
        height: 50px;
        font-size: 28px;
        line-height: 50px;
        border-radius: 50px;
    }
    .s_brand h3 {
        font-size: 28px;
        margin: 50px 0;
    }
    .s_brand h3 a {
        font-size: 24px;
    }
    .s_brand h3 a i {
        font-size: 24px;
    }
    .s_brand_list a {
        font-size: 24px;
    }
    .s_brand_list li {
        margin-bottom: 20px;
        height: 36px;
    }
    .s_brand_list {
        margin: 0 auto 30px auto;
    }
    .fgx2 {
        height: 10px;
    }
    .att_nav a p {
        font-size: 24px;
        line-height: 70px;
    }
    .att_nav {
        padding: 44px 3.3% 10px 3.3%;
    }
    .att_list {
        margin: 30px auto;
    }
    .att_list li i {
        width: 16px;
        height: 16px;
    }
    .att_list li.on {
        width: 72px;
    }
    .att_list li {
        width: 48px;
    }
    .att_list li.on i {
        width: 48px;
    }
    .att_name {
        font-size: 32px;
        bottom: 40px;
    }
    .att_text {
        bottom: 10px;
        font-size: 24px;
        height: 36px;
    }
    .s_product h3 {
        font-size: 28px;
        margin: 50px 0;
    }
    .s_product h3 a {
        font-size: 24px;
    }
    .s_product h3 a i {
        font-size: 24px;
    }
    .s_news_list a {
        font-size: 24px;
        height: 24px;
        line-height: 24px;
        margin-bottom: 30px;
    }
    .s_news_list a:nth-child(2),
    .s_news_list a:nth-child(6) {
        top: 60px;
    }
    .s_news_list a:nth-child(3),
    .s_news_list a:nth-child(7) {
        top: 120px;
    }
    .s_news_list a:nth-child(4),
    .s_news_list a:nth-child(8) {
        top: 180px;
    }
    .s_news_list hr {
        height: 170px;
        top: 12px;
        left: 49%;
    }
    .search_box .icon-arrow {
        font-size: 28px !important;
        line-height: 80px !important;
        height: 80px;
    }
    .category {
        width: 60px !important;
        margin-left: 25px !important;
    }
    .search_btn span.pinpai {
        margin-top: -5px;
        color: #d95252;
    }
}